A trial on charges of xenophobia and extremism began in Novosibirsk
On September 2, 2008, a trial began in the Leninsky District Court of Novosibirsk on charges of a former police officer for posting anti-Semitic and extremist publications on the Internet. First, in 2007, one of the city residents found at a bus stop ethnocentric and xenophobic leaflets with a swastika (probably not the “classic” Nazi swastika, but a multi-armed one, readily used by neo-pagans), which suggested visiting a certain website.
